In a statement read out to the court, Gray’s work colleague Tracey Bernstein said she suspected something “was just not right” throughout the short time the defendant was in the office on October 28.
Gray, a graphic designer, had only been with the company for less than two weeks, the jury were told.
Ms Bernstein said: “She gathered her things, just stood up and walked out.
“The way she got up was just not right. I had the feeling she was walking out of the job and not coming back.
“I wondered if she just had enough and it wasn’t for her.”
Ms Bernstein said Gray had come into work and told her her partner was down in Cornwall, looking after his ill father, and that Ellie was being looked after by her godfather.

She then described how she held her daughter's foot as they travelled to St George's Hospital in Tooting where Ellie was pronounced dead.
'I feel like it was my fault, I didn't resuscitate her properly, I didn't check on her when I came home, I didn't check on her before I left for work,' said Gray.
She said she then had to tell Butler, who arrived at the hospital separately, his daughter had died.
'He just went to pieces,' she sobbed. 'He said: 'No, it's our little baby'.
'She looked like him, always looked like him, had dark eyes and dark hair. She looks just like him.'
Gray tearfully told the officer how she blamed herself for not doing more to save her daughter.
'I felt like it's my fault I didn't resuscitate her properly. I didn't check on her when I got in. I just feel so bloody bad. If I had known something I could have done something.'

Prosecutors say the interview was a 'charade' and Gray was trying to protect Butler.
